
CSO figures report 2,557 vessels arrived in Irish ports in Q1 this year, compared to 2,488 in Q1 last year.
Dublin Port handled 58pc of vessel arrivals and 47pc of total tonnage in the first three months.
England and Wales accounted for 29pc of tonnage, while EU countries handled 48pc.
Goods forwarded from Irish ports totalled four million tonnes, with nine millioon tonnes received in Q1.
Greenore in Co Louth became a main statistical port, joining Bantry Bay, Cork, Drogheda, Dublin, Rosslare, Shannon Foynes, and Waterford.
